Job Summary: 

We seek a highly skilled Application Engineer to provide advanced support for eDiscovery applications. This role involves complex problem-solving, SQL script development, comprehensive documentation, and mentoring of junior staff. The ideal candidate will have a deep understanding of IT systems, particularly in eDiscovery environments, with certifications in relevant eDiscovery applications and a strong background in application troubleshooting and SQL scripting. The role is ‘hands-on’ and will require an individual with the ability to learn and adapt to new technologies. You will be expected to understand and adhere to best practices during planning and day-to-day execution of operations. The Application Engineer reports to the Operations Manager and is an Operations team member.

  

Responsibilities:

  • Advanced Support: Provide escalated support for eDiscovery applications such as Relativity and Brainspace. Address complex technical issues in collaboration with Systems, Storage, and Network Engineers.
  • System Management: Enhance the security, reliability, and performance of applications through regular updates, vulnerability remediation, and ensuring system uptime. Perform upgrades and other maintenance tasks during scheduled maintenance windows following a change management process.
  • Technology Oversight: Monitor and manage technology platforms including SQL, RabbitMQ, and Elastic, encompassing configuration, installation, and patching.
  • SQL Development: Develop and implement SQL scripts for report generation and data manipulation within eDiscovery databases.
  • Ticket Resolutions: Responding to ticket escalations, working tickets through resolution, regularly updating tickets with status, following ticket hand-off procedures, and escalating tickets to senior team members when required.
  • Documentation: Create and maintain comprehensive documentation such as FAQs, Knowledge Base articles, troubleshooting guides, and SOPs.
  • Training & Mentoring: Mentor junior staff and provide training to enhance their skills in managing complex issues.
  • Flexible Role Adaptation: Adapt to various assigned duties in evolving technology scenarios.
  • Alerts and On-Call Rotation: Respond to critical alerts during the working day, and after hours per the published on-call rotation schedule.
